Abstract

A polyol stiffening additive in a powder bed material for three-dimensional (3D) printing is disclosed herein. In an example, the 3D powder bed material includes an elastomeric build material and a polyol stiffening additive having 3 to 7 carbon atoms that is about 2 weight percent to about 20 weight percent of a total weight of the 3D powder bed material.
